A boutique home-goods shop had a product catalog that had drifted into thousands of duplicates and half-finished listings, the kind of mess that's invisible until it's costing you sales and calling your bookkeeping into question. I built a custom system that did the safe, repetitive cleanup on its own and brought only the real judgment calls to a human.
